The Campaign for Data Ethics in Education

Central to the theme of Spatial Reserves and our book is ethics. Why? Because all mapping is laden with meaning. An important initiative on geo-ethics is the Campaign for Data Ethics in Education. The African Association of Universities (AAU), the University of Nottingham, and the Ethical Data Initiative launched the Campaign for Data Ethics in Education during 2023. The Campaign aims to highlight the importance of educating researchers and aspiring data practitioners about the ethical considerations involved in collecting, using, reusing, and storing data during their training.

“The Campaign advocates for the integration of data ethics in all higher education courses focused on data science and research. It aims to educate the next generation of data and research professionals about their legal and ethical obligations when it comes to using, reusing, and sharing data. In today’s increasingly connected and digitized world, data is everywhere, and its significance cannot be overstated. With the increasing prevalence of big data and artificial intelligence, it has become clear that data ethics is essential for both individuals and organizations. This is especially true in the field of scientific education and research. Therefore, it is crucial for universities to include data ethics in their curricula.”

Campaign partners actively support and advocate for the integration of data ethics in all research and data intensive higher education courses, with a view to educating researchers and aspiring data practitioners about the ethical considerations inherent in their work.
